There may not be one, but several types of worms in the body, so the doctor is prescribed at once several ways to conduct a examination.This will establish the type and the degree of infection.

Diagnostic methods that allow to detect Helminths:

  1. Faeces for eggs of worms and scraping.These are the simplest and most affordable methods.Using scraping, the ascaride and their eggs are detected.Find eggs, larvae, whole parasites or their fragments.It is not always possible to find them after the first time, as the worms are multiplied by a certain frequency.Therefore, they must be transferred three times in a row with a frequency of two days.After the fence, deliver to the laboratory no later than two hours later.
  2. PCR (polymerase chain reaction) Diagnosis.It makes it possible to learn with high accuracy about the presence of viruses, bacteria, protozoa, helminths.
  3. Microscopic and microbiological studies.

Home Methods for Detection of Worms:

  1. Visual examination of faeces.Most often, small worms can be seen by going to the bathroom at night or evening.It is at this point that the top of their reproduction and activity must.If a whole parasite is found or part of it remains, a person is ill.He has to seek medical help, undergo a study and start treatment.
  2. Scotch Tape - Test.Available at a regular pharmacy.Consists of glass and a transparent sticky tape.The test is performed in the morning of the day, immediately after waking up.The sticky band is glued to the anus and glued back to the glass.Then it must be considered under a magnifying glass.Will detect adult individuals or their eggs.This test is held at an interval of 3 to 4 days within two weeks.

Important!The disadvantage of the diagnosis of the home is the inaccuracy of the results because the most dangerous worms affect the liver, the lungs, the heart, the brain.

Depending on the patient's symptoms, the following diagnostic methods can be prescribed:

how to take tests for parasites in the body
  1. Scratching.It helps to establish the presence of pinworms affecting the gut, leaving it through the anus to lay eggs.It is appointed children before visiting the nursery.It is recommended in the presence of itching at night in the area genitals, sleep disorders, appetite.Disadvantage: Only pinworms can be detected.
  2. Coprogram.Faeces are studied under a microscope to detect particles or eggs of helminths.Allows you to install ascaridosis, trichocephalosis, enterobiosis, ankylostomosis.Reliability is approx.35%as worms do not lay eggs all the time.
  3. General blood test.The released toxins with helminths affect the mucosa of the intestine and internal organs.The changes that have occurred are immediately reflected over the composition of the blood.Immunity begins to develop immunoglobulin found during the study.

Only the doctor is involved in the decoding of the results obtained.The blood fence will help establish the presence of absolutely any helminth, no matter what organ it is in.

The most reliable is an immunosorbent analysis whose accuracy is 90%.
